Understanding JIC Tube and Hose Sizes Dimensions
When working with hydraulic systems, it's crucial to grasp the concepts of JIC tube and hose sizing. JIC, which stands for a Joint Industry Committee , is a standardized specification for connecting hydraulic components.
The dimensions of JIC tubes and hoses are determined by factors such as internal width , wall thickness, and end configurations. A common way to identify JIC tube sizes is through numerical designations, where the number corresponds to a specific dimension .
For instance, a JIC -6 fitting typically refers to a tube with a specified diameter . It's essential to choose the correct JIC tube and hose sizes to ensure a secure and leak-proof connection.
